Van der Garde sticks with Addax
Giedo van der Garde has decided to remain in GP2 with the Addax team for another year after losing out on the chance to move into Formula 1 for 2011
The Dutchman had been in talks with Virgin Racing about a seat for next season, but the team opted for Jerome d'Ambrosio instead.
Keen to keep racing, van der Garde has re-signed with the Addax GP2 outfit for another attempt at the title.
"I am happy to have cleared up next year's plans and would like to thank the Addax team for its confidence," said van der Garde. "The GP2 Series will be racing with a brand-new chassis in 2011, which means everyone will start from scratch with the set-up of the car.
"A new chassis obviously brings a great challenge so I am extremely motivated to fight for the championship and continue to work on my ultimate goal which is to race in a competitive Formula 1 seat."
Addax team boss Alejandro Agag added: "I am extremely satisfied with Giedo's decision to stay with us for one more year. I am absolutely convinced this is the right decision in order for him to make it to Formula 1 in a competitive race seat.
"I think next year Giedo will be an extraordinarily strong candidate to win the GP2 championship - and we have seen what has happened with this year's champion, he has landed a drive with Williams, one of F1's top teams."
